An NTEE Code is assigned by the IRS based on information supplied with an organization's Form 1023 when applying to be recognized as exempt. NTEE Codes assigned to a particular organization may be found through some publicly accessible databases. An organization that is recognized by the IRS as a 501(c)(3) church or religion-associated organization, with a religious basis for exempt status and not required to file annual returns, will have an NTEE of "X - Religious" within the DonationMatch system, as religion is the basis of the organization's exempt status.
If your organization has updated its mission and feels a need to correct its NTEE Code(s), we encourage you to reach out to the IRS and apply for a change of NTEE.
